Salt Composition

Levocetirizine (5mg) + Montelukast (10mg)

Overview Mahalukast L 5mg/10mg Tablet

Montelukast and levocetirizine 5mg/10mg tablets provide relief from allergic reactions. This combination medication targets symptoms like nasal discharge, nasal congestion, sneezing, itching, swelling, watery eyes, and airway congestion, easing breathing difficulties by reducing airway inflammation. Dosage and treatment duration for this medication should follow your doctor's instructions, depending on your individual needs and response. Consistent use, as prescribed, is crucial; premature discontinuation may lead to symptom recurrence and condition exacerbation. Inform your physician about all other medications you are using, as interactions are possible. Common side effects include nausea, diarrhea, vomiting, dry mouth, headache, rash, flu-like symptoms, and tiredness; most are transient. Report any concerning side effects immediately. Drowsiness and dizziness are possible; avoid driving or activities requiring alertness until the medication's effects are known. Alcohol consumption should be avoided due to potential increased drowsiness. Never self-medicate or share this medication. Adequate hydration is recommended. Prior to commencing treatment, disclose any kidney issues to your doctor.

How Mahalukast L 5mg/10mg Tablet works:

Levocetirizine and Montelukast, combined in Mahalukast L 5mg/10mg Tablets, offer relief from allergy symptoms such as sneezing and nasal discharge. Levocetirizine, an antihistamine, counteracts histamine, a substance causing runny nose, watery eyes, and sneezing. The leukotriene inhibitor, Montelukast, further mitigates allergy symptoms by blocking leukotrienes, reducing airway and nasal inflammation and improving overall symptom control.

SAFETY ADVICE

AlcoholAlcoholCAUTION

Exercise caution when combining alcohol and Mahalukast L 5mg/10mg tablets. Seek medical advice before doing so.

PregnancyPregnancySAFE IF PRESCRIBED

Montelukast 5mg/10mg tablets are typically deemed safe for use during pregnancy. Preclinical trials in animals revealed minimal or no harmful effects on fetal development; nevertheless, data from human studies are scarce.

Breast feedingBreast feedingUNSAFE

The use of Mahalukast L 5mg/10mg tablets while breastfeeding is contraindicated. Evidence indicates potential infant toxicity from this medication.

DrivingDrivingUNSAFE

Singulair 5mg/10mg tablets can reduce alertness, impair vision, and cause drowsiness or dizziness. Refrain from driving if you experience these effects.

KidneyKidneyCAUTION

Patients with kidney impairment should use Mahalukast L 5mg/10mg Tablets cautiously, potentially requiring dose modification. Consult a physician for guidance. Mahalukast L 5mg/10mg Tablets are contraindicated in individuals with severe kidney disease.

LiverLiverCAUTION

Patients with severe hepatic impairment should use Mahalukast L 5mg/10mg Tablets cautiously, potentially requiring dosage modification. Consult a physician. Data on Mahalukast L 5mg/10mg Tablet use in such patients is limited; however, dose adjustment isn't advised for those with mild to moderate liver disease.

What if you forget to take Mahalukast L 5mg/10mg Tablet :

Should you forget a Mahalukast L 5mg/10mg Tablet dose, administer it promptly. Nevertheless, if your next d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ual dosing reg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.
